My photos are FREE to use, just give me credit and it would be nice if you let me know, thanks.Anakena is the main beach on Easter Island. This place is considered the cradle of the Easter Island history. It was here that the first king of the island, the Ariki Hotu Matu’a, landed and established the first settlement that gave birth to the Rapa Nui culture.The real name of the beach and the small bay is Hanga Mori o One, also called Hanga Rau Ariki or King's Bay, in honour of the founder.The oldest remains here date from approximately 1200 AD. Only two ceremonial platforms (ahus) are here today.Two special objects were found at the site. The first was a female moai, one of the few that have been found on the island .The second object is a white coral eye with a red scum pupil. It was the first time an original moai eye was found. It is believed that the placement of the eyes on the statues returned the mana or spiritual power of the ancestors.Both of these objects are in the anthropological museum of Easter Island. |
